Key Differences
In short, we have a clear winner — Core i7-12700 outperforms the more expensive Core i7-7800X on the selected game parameters, and is also a better bang for your buck! The better performing Core i7-12700 is 1674 days newer than the more expensive Core i7-7800X.
Advantages of Intel Core i7-12700
- Performs up to 28% better in Starfield than Core i7-7800X - 73 vs 57 FPS
- Up to 44% cheaper than Core i7-7800X - $194.12 vs $345.74
- Up to 56% better value when playing Starfield than Core i7-7800X - $2.95 vs $6.73 per FPS
- Consumes up to 54% less energy than Intel Core i7-7800X - 65 vs 140 Watts
- Works without a dedicated GPU, while Intel Core i7-7800X doesn't have integrated graphics

Intel Core i7-7800X | vs | Intel Core i7-12700 |
---|---|---|
Jun 26th, 2017 | Release Date | Jan 25th, 2022 |
Core i7 | Collection | Core i7 |
Skylake-E/EP | Codename | Alder Lake |
Intel Socket 2066 | Socket | Intel Socket 1700 |
Desktop | Segment | Desktop |
6 | Cores | 8 |
12 | Threads | 16 |
3.5 GHz | Base Clock Speed | 2.1 GHz |
4.0 GHz | Turbo Clock Speed | 4.9 GHz |
140 W | TDP | 65 W |
14 nm | Process Size | 10 nm |
35.0x | Multiplier | 21.0x |
None | Integrated Graphics | UHD Graphics 770 |
Yes | Overclockable | No |
